At the top is an editable field containing any local comment which has been
entered in this node. Below that is a list of any comments in any of this
node's base nodes, from its most direct base node at top, down to the root
base node at the bottom. Comments regarding this node's base nodes are read-only.
The third area contains a list of this primitive's parameters and their
current settings. The labels on the left are the names of the parameters
for the primitive at hand (except for the entry "<file>" to be explained
below.) So, in this case, a primitive derived from the root base node not, the parameter names are threshold, true_val,
and false_val.
To the right, in blue are the current default values for each parameter
and information about where that default value was derived from.
In the Current Value column is either the word "DEFAULT" or an actual value.
To change a setting, left-double-click in the cell containing the value, and
change it. If you type "DEFAULT" exactly, then the value will revert to the
default value. If the current value is highlighted in green, this means that
a multi-line value has been entered as the value. A mouseover (with pause)
this value will display the multi-line value in a tip. Clicking on such a
cell will automatically bring up a multi-line edit window for editing it.
If you wish to place a multi-line value in a cell which does not already
contain a multi-line value, right-click in the value cell and a multi-line
editor will appear for the entry of the multi-line value.
